Council Minutes of 5/1/2001 <br />.-~ MISCELLANEOUS BUSINESS <br />~* President Beringer made the following committee assignments: Ordinance 2001-01, <br />Finance; Ordinance 2001-62, Finance and Environmental; Ordinance 2001-63, Finance <br />and Recreation; Ordinance 2001-64, Finance and Streets & Drainage; Resohion <br />2001-65, Finance and Recreation; Ordinance 2001-66, Finance and Streets & Drainage; <br />Ordinance 2001-67, Finance and Recreation. <br />Councilman Nashar scheduled a BZD meeting for May 9 at 6 p.m. to address Ordinance <br />2000-13 and three Planning Commission items. The Building Commissioner and the <br />City Engineer are asked to attend. <br />Councilman Nashar reported on the following items: <br />With regard to Resolution 2001-32 pertaining to the North Olmsted post office, the <br />postmaster has created 10 additional parking spaces on the east side of the parking <br />lot. That will bring a total of 32 spaces for customer parking. <br />The fourth gun turn-in program will be held on Saturday, May 19, from 8:30 a.m <br />until 1 p.m Residents can turn in empty unwanted guns to the Police Department by <br />wrapping them in newspaper or putting them in a brown paper bag. Individuals not <br />able to come to the Police Department should call the non-emergency number and <br />arrangements will be made to have the gun picked up. Residents who turn in a gun <br />will receive a number of certificates from area merchants: Giant Eagle $10 gift <br />certificate; Great Northern Dodge $29 oil change certificate; aone-year subscription <br />to the Westlife; a certificate for a pizza from Geppetto's. <br />Councilman O'Grady scheduled a Public Safety Committee meeting to discuss Ordinance <br />2001-55 on Monday, May 7, at 6 p.m The Safety Director and the Traffic Engineer are <br />asked to attend. <br />Councilman McKay scheduled a Finance Committee meeting for Monday, May 7, at <br />6:30 p.m to discuss Ordinances 2001-01, 2001-62, 2001-63, 2001-64, 2001-66, 2001-67 <br />and Resolution 2001-65. The Finance Director, Service Director and Safety Director are <br />asked to attend. <br />Councilwoman Kesler scheduled an Infra-Governmental Relations and Legislation; <br />Long-Range Planning Committee meeting on Monday, May 7, immediately following the <br />Finance Committee meeting. The committee will discuss how to approach the <br />redistricting issue. The Mayor is asked to attend. <br />President Beringer made the following announcements: <br />• All Scouts Weekend will be held on June 8, 9 and 10. On June 5, the Scouts will <br />hold a mock Council meeting beginning at 6:45 p.m., and they will attend the regular <br />Council meeting that evening. <br />~:; • Council will take its annual vacation the month of August. <br />13 <br />__ <br />
